水中钒的催化示波极谱测定法——钒—过硫酸铵—苯羟乙酸—硫酸新体系
CATALYTIC OSCILLOSCOPIC POLAROGRAPHY FOR DETERMINATION OF VANADIUM IN WATER
【摘要】 本文基于在硫酸介质及100℃水浴加热条件下,痕量钒(V)对过硫酸铵氧化苯羟乙酸生成电活性物质苯甲醛这一慢反应的选择催化作用,建立了一个可测范围为0.04ng/ml-8.0ng/ ml,灵敏快速、选择性较佳的测定水中钒的催化示波极谱法。
【Abstract】 We find the catalytic oscilloscopic polarography way for determination of Ⅴ in water on the basis of vanadic selective catalytic action in the slow reaction which produces a benzaldehyde compound by ammonium persulfate oxidating benzcnegydro acid.The mcthos has an advantage of high sensitivity,speed and selective action,and can be used to analyse Ⅴ in the concentration scale from 0.04 to 8.00(ng / ml).
